I come from having an RSX-S and S2000 previously and LOTS of RSX people were blowing motors because of this...I was always taught when racing to backhand the 3-4 shift (so my tumb is on the bottom part of the shifter, knuckles facing the headunit)...has always worked well and have heard of this method from many other drivers
